CleanTech Lithium Eyes ASX Listing and A$20M Raise

CleanTech Lithium PLC (GB:CTL) has released an update.

CleanTech Lithium PLC, a leader in sustainable lithium extraction, is set to raise up to A$20M through a dual-listing on the Australian Securities Exchange (ASX) to fund its advanced lithium projects in Chile. The company, already listed on AIM, is leveraging Direct Lithium Extraction technology for its key projects, including Laguna Verde, aiming to produce environmentally friendly battery-grade lithium for the EV and energy storage markets. With a planned ASX listing date around 24 September 2024, CleanTech Lithium seeks to expand its investor base and capitalize on Australia’s familiarity with the lithium sector.
